Abstract

NativeEnergy has published a summary of the Rockefeller Brothers Fund's carbon footprint from 2007-2009.  Since partnering with NativeEnergy in 2005 to calculate and decrease its carbon footprint, the Fund has reduced more than 2,400 tons of greenhouse gas emissions by supporting projects that work toward both environmental and social benefits.  The carbon offsets purchased counteract emissions related to RBF business travel, staff commuting, and office energy use, benefiting more than 14 projects, including dairy farms, wind farms, a community-based landfill, and a micro-hydroelectric dam.
